    The quest for the 3 of a row

    There have been 58 Super Bowls to date, and no team has ever won three in a row. Chiefs have a chance to be the first in NFL history to do so.

    Know that you will hear that no NFL team has never won three row championships. That’s wrong. The packers did it twice, in 1929-31, when there were no playoffs and the record determined the champion. Green Bay reoffended in 1965-67, these last two titles being the first two Super Bowls. But no team has won three consecutive super bowls. No team won two super bowls in a row even reached the Super Bowl in the third season, which means that the chiefs have already written a story.

    The greatness of Saquon Barkley

    Barkley was incredible all season. He escaped the misery of the Giants franchise and during his first season with the Eagles, Barkley had one of the most beautiful seasons that a ball carrier has ever known. Barkley traveled more than 2,000 yards during the regular season, but participated in week 18 with a shot to break the race on the ground in a single season. It seems intelligent now that the Eagles participate in the Super Bowl. Barkley continued to dominate in the playoff series, totaling 119 yards during the round of Wild Card against the Packers of Green Bay, 205 yards against the Rams of Los Angeles during the division round, then set the tone for the champion match NFC taking its first race. 60 yards for a touchdown. Barkley needs 30 Floor yards to the Super Bowl to beat the Terrell Davis record for the largest number of yards on the ground in one season, including the playoffs. It was the year of the renaissance of the ball carriers, with Barkley in the lead.

    Vic Fangio will look for a ring

    Fangio has spent 24 seasons as a defensive coordinator or head coach and is widely considered as one of the greatest defensive minds of sport. His coach career started as a high school assistant in 1979. However, he never won Super Bowl. Fangio deserved this trip for the big match. The defense of the Eagles was formidable all season, finishing first for the yards allocated and second for the allocated points. Fangio will draw a lot of attention to his great career before the Super Bowl kick -off.

    Back to New Orleans

    New Orleans will equalize a record this year. Miami welcomed the greatest number of super bowls, with 11, and it will be the 11th for New Orleans. The Superdome Caesars holds the stadium record that hosted the most super bowls. This will be the eighth (the Miami Super Bowls were divided between the hard rock stadium and the orange bowl). The last in New Orleans was the Super Bowl XLVII in February 2013, known for an exciting match won by the Baltimore Ravens against the 49ers of San Francisco and also for the extinction of the Enlightenment causing a delay of a little more than ‘Half an hour. . After the New Year’s attack, during which a van struck a group on Bourbon Street, security will be a big deal for the Super Bowl.
